Output 959d5d652cdc390edcba3b20fa5640fc73756f891fadeaf149da5020d7afe601:0

value
12900
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 805c0f4e05ccc0a7726dbe87506813c65267b8b46a6881ce719296c52c9b4622
address
tb1pspwq7ns9enq2wundh6r4q6qncefx0w95df5grnn3j2tv2tymgc3qgwtwsy
transaction
959d5d652cdc390edcba3b20fa5640fc73756f891fadeaf149da5020d7afe601
confirmations
27902
spent
true